What was this vote about?
This vote concerned “Draft general budget of the European Union for the financial year 2026 – all sections”. PfE, ECR and Left voted mostly in favour, while EPP, S&D, Renew, Greens-EFA and ESN voted mostly against. NI mostly abstained. The motion was rejected by a comfortable margin (150 for, 453 against, 45 abstentions).
